Hôtel de ville de Sainte-Thérèse
Hôtel de ville de Sainte-Thérèse is a town hall in Quebec, Canada. Hôtel de ville de Sainte-Thérèse is situated nearby to the park Place du Village, as well as near the church Église Sainte-Thérèse d’Avila.Places of Interest Nearby

Sainte-Thérèse station
Railway station

Sainte-Thérèse station is a commuter rail station operated by Exo in Sainte-Thérèse, Quebec, Canada. It is served by the Saint-Jérôme line, as well as by Exo buses. Sainte-Thérèse station is situated 1 km southeast of Hôtel de ville de Sainte-Thérèse.
Centre d’Excellence Sports Rousseau
Sports venue

The Centre d'Excellence Sports Rousseau is a 3,100 capacity multi-purpose arena in Boisbriand, Quebec, Canada. It is home to the Blainville-Boisbriand Armada ice hockey club in the QMJHL, who were previously known as the Montreal Junior Hockey Club. Centre d’Excellence Sports Rousseau is situated 1½ km southwest of Hôtel de ville de Sainte-Thérèse.
Rosemère station
Railway station

Rosemère station is a commuter rail station operated by Exo in Rosemère, Quebec, Canada. It is served by the Saint-Jérôme line. The station is located in ARTM fare zone C, and currently has 382 parking spaces. Rosemère station is situated 3½ km east of Hôtel de ville de Sainte-Thérèse.
